Mr. Clemens

GPS re‐radiators may only be approved for testing GPS equipment according to strict technical standards. The
requirements are listed in the “NTIA Redbook Section 8.3.27”. The equipment must meet the power limits specified so
that you do not cause harmful interference to nearby critical GPS equipment or airplanes. Please upload an exhibit that
shows you meet the power limits. If you are not familiar with these requirements, you should contact the manufacturer
or salesman to ensure that your operations will meet these requirements.

I do not have the confirmation number or reference number the system is asking for to reply to this request via The
OET Experimental Licensing System, followed by clicking on the "Reply to Correspondence" hyperlink. We are simply
applying for a license to operate commercially available mil‐spec GPS repeaters inside an aircraft hangar for the purpose
of testing GPS receivers located inside the hangar. I would be the “stop Buzzer” contact. I have no idea what a link
budget calculations that demonstrate that you meet the power requirements is or means, these devices just plug into a
standard outlet for power. This link explains what I want to
